Wireless Connectivity Features
The Kraken V3 Pro 2026 offers advanced wireless connectivity options that provide freedom of movement and convenience during gaming sessions. It supports multiple wireless protocols, ensuring compatibility across various devices and platforms.
RF Wireless Technology
The headset utilizes proprietary RF wireless technology, delivering low latency audio transmission. This feature ensures that sound synchronization remains perfect, which is crucial for competitive gaming. The RF connection also minimizes interference, providing a stable audio experience.
Bluetooth Connectivity
In addition to RF wireless, the Kraken V3 Pro 2026 supports Bluetooth 5.2, allowing seamless pairing with smartphones, tablets, and other Bluetooth-enabled devices. This versatility enables users to switch effortlessly between gaming and mobile audio needs.
Wired Connectivity Options
For gamers who prefer a wired connection, the Kraken V3 Pro 2026 provides multiple wired options that ensure high-quality audio and reliable performance.
3.5mm Audio Jack
The headset includes a standard 3.5mm audio jack, compatible with a wide range of devices including gaming consoles, PCs, and mobile devices. The 3.5mm connection supports both audio input and output, providing versatility for various setups.
USB-C and USB-A Connections
The Kraken V3 Pro 2026 features both USB-C and USB-A connectors, facilitating direct connection to modern gaming PCs, laptops, and consoles. The USB-C port supports high-fidelity digital audio, ensuring premium sound quality. The USB-A connection is ideal for older devices or those with traditional ports.
Additional Connectivity Features
Beyond basic wired and wireless options, the Kraken V3 Pro 2026 incorporates other connectivity features that enhance user experience and flexibility.
Multi-Device Pairing
The headset supports multi-device pairing, allowing users to connect to multiple devices simultaneously. This feature is especially useful for streamers and gamers who switch between PC, console, and mobile devices without needing to disconnect and reconnect every time.
Audio Sharing Capabilities
The Kraken V3 Pro 2026 also offers audio sharing features, enabling users to connect additional headsets or speakers via Bluetooth or wired connections. This is perfect for collaborative gaming or sharing media with friends.
Compatibility and Setup Tips
To maximize the connectivity features of the Kraken V3 Pro 2026, ensure your devices support the required protocols. For optimal performance, keep firmware updated via Razer’s software suite. When connecting via Bluetooth, ensure your device’s Bluetooth settings are configured correctly for pairing and audio output.
For wired connections, use high-quality cables and ensure ports are clean and functioning. Switching between wireless and wired modes is straightforward through the headset’s control panel or companion app, providing a flexible gaming experience.
